Output 51e8411257909044fa536f1c76ec793ed1859affd8ad77d756138394336827ec:0

value
77352
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d1226ce2795f3cf0eee85b2d22393cccd6d85077 OP_EQUALVERIFY OP_CHECKSIG
address
1L4oU1NmEAdVimwRHCqMGb93pSGMxpEhBc
transaction
51e8411257909044fa536f1c76ec793ed1859affd8ad77d756138394336827ec
spent
true